Phirni is a classic dessert in Mughlai cuisine that needs no introduction. However, since it is traditionally prepared with dairy, people with lactose intolerance, or those who follow a vegan diet, have difficulty partaking in it.

With the festive season fast approaching, and Raksha Bandhan just around the corner, celebrity chef Sanjeev Kapoor shared an easy recipe that turns the dish vegan, using almond milk instead of whole milk. Born on April 10, 1964, Sanjeev Kapoor is a celebrity chef, television presenter, cookbook author, and entrepreneur. He has since earned numerous laurels, opened restaurants across the globe, and, in 2017, was awarded the Padma Shri by the President of India.
